Aillant-sur-Milleron

Aillant -sur- Milleron is a commune with 386 inhabitants (as of 1 January 2011) in the Loiret in the Centre region.

Geography

Aillant -sur- Milleron located in central France in the landscape Gâtinais on the eastern edge of the Loiret on the river Milleron, a tributary of the Loing, about 48 kilometers east of Auxerre, about 28 kilometers southeast of Montargis, the seat of sub-prefecture of the arrondissements, and 7, 1 km southeast of Châtillon- Coligny, the capital of the canton and the local association to an average height of 167 meters above sea level. The Mairie stands at a height of 165 meters. Neighboring communities of Aillant -sur- Milleron are Saint- Maurice- sur- Aveyron in the north, Le Charme in the east, the south and Champcevrais Dammarie -sur -Loing in the West. The municipality has an area of ​​2693 hectares.

The municipality is one of the type Cfb climate zone ( Köppen and Geiger after ) assigned: Warm Temperate rain climate ( C ), fully wet ( f), the warmest month below 22 ° C, at least four months above 10 ° C ( b). There is a maritime climate with moderate summer.

Culture and sights

Aillant -sur- Milleron belongs to the Roman Catholic parish of Châtillon- Coligny in the Deanery of the Diocese of Orléans Sud Gâtinais.

The church Saint -Martin was built in the 12th century. It is dedicated to Martin of Tours. The nave was rebuilt in 1680. In the years 1877-1891 the western facade was renewed, the vault of the nave and the rim of the window has been redesigned, and on the south wall of the church tower, a vestry was built. In the church there is a baptismal font from the 14th century. A high relief from the 16th century has been integrated in the renewal of the nave in the wall. It turns Martin of Tours is who shares his coat. Other sculptures are a crucifix from the 17th century and a Virgin and Child from the 18th century.

Economy and infrastructure

In 2009, 23.6 per cent of workers were employed in the town, the others were commuters. 12.4 percent of workers were unemployed.

In Aillant -sur- Milleron there is a bakery.

The nearest railway station is located in Nogent -sur- Vernisson and is 15.8 km away. The nearest international airport for scheduled flights is 112.1 km distant airport Paris -Orly.

The municipal area protected geographical indication ( PGI ) for poultry ( Volailles de l' Orléans ) and wines labeled Val de Loire apply.
